Daniel Radcliffe disappointed by US drinking laws

Daniel Radcliffe, 19, has bemoaned the strict age limits on drinking alcohol in the US, saying the rules have put a dampener on his current stint in New York.

Imdb.com reports that the British actor, who is in the city for Equus stage shows, was looking forward to sampling some of Manhattan's finest clubs and bars. But Radcliffe, who can drink legally in Britain, was disappointed to find that he can't get served alcohol in America because the legal drinking age is 21.

He said: "My first night in New York we all went out and I was like, 'Yeah let's do it!" And then I was like, 'The drinking age is what?'"

But Radcliffe insists that he will return to New York following his 21st birthday, so he can enjoy boozing in the town.

He added: "It's okay - I'll be back in a few years."
